Quick heads-up on Pinwheel UI versioning: we cut a minor release every sprint, and anything touching component props needs a changeset file in the PR. No changeset, no merge — the bot will nag you. Majors are rare and go through the design council first. The full policy, with examples of what counts as breaking, lives on the internal page below.

wiki page, bahip-yahip: https://grafana.qirvanlabs.corp/browse/display/projects/cc3a1b9dbfc9

**FAQ: How do I run the GPU memory profiler during an incident?**

The Gravelight profiler attaches to any inference pod on the Stonewick cluster without a restart. Use it when you suspect fragmentation or a leak in the attention cache — symptoms are gradual allocation growth with flat batch sizes. Snapshots are written to the shared diagnostics volume and auto-expire after seven days. On-call engineers can attach read-only without approval; write-mode tracing requires unsealing the diagnostics keystore, which prompts for the passphrase below.

recovery phrase for bahif-yahof: belax-sorox-novdor-quenwyn-quenax-joreth

Q: How do I recover the Thistledown stale-branch cleanup bot after a failed migration? A: The bot runs as a scheduled job on the Karsk runner. Config lives in bot.toml; branch-age thresholds are per-repo. If the job account is locked out, don't recreate it — restore from the sealed state snapshot instead. Snapshots are taken weekly and kept for ninety days. Dry-run mode is the default; check logs before enabling deletes. Unsealing the state snapshot requires the recovery passphrase that follows directly below this entry.

vault phrase of yaguf-hahaf = druath-holix